An electric bulb is rated 60 W at 220 V. What current does it draw when operating normally?
A0.27 A
B3.67 A
C13.2 A
D160 A
Answer & Solution
Correct answer: A. 0.27 A
1. Electrical power is $P = VI$, so $I = \dfrac{P}{V}$.
2. Substitute $P = 60\,\text{W}$ and $V = 220\,\text{V}$.
3. $I = \dfrac{60}{220} \approx 0.27\,\text{A}$.
4. The value 13.2 wrongly divides V by P instead of P by V.
